The PC focuses on Fulvia; Maximum RP 5

  • Research Checks: DC 18 Occultism (to understand Fulvia’s theories and motives), DC 20 Diplomacy (to empathize with Fulvia’s situation), or DC 22 Deception (to identify with Fulvia’s methods and her eccentricities)


Research Points: 9/10


2 RP: Fulvia Nostraema, a half-elven woman, was an astronomer who spent many years working at a renowned school in the Thigas Domains of Eirendor before traveling to Pallasia on an extended visit with Paracount Cassian Valthrus. During this time, she authored a controversial essay titled “The Sacred Embrace of Nothingness.”

4 RP: The Sacred Embrace of Nothingness explored the religious practices of the Tenebrous Covenant, a sect devoted to the Nihilith. The PCs also learn that Cassian Valthrus had Fulvia committed to the Sanctum of Mercy near Altoria after she suffered a mental breakdown and attempted to set the manor ablaze.

8 RP: Fulvia had a son named Anitoli, and Cassian confided to the Sanctum's doctors that Fulvia had smothered him during her psychotic episode. No records detailing the fate of Anitoli’s body can be found.
